Green Card Approved
Today i had my green card interview with my husband at the chula vista office in San diego. After 2.5 years, my petition is finally approved and i'll be getting the 10 year green card. I know it seems like a long time but it was deny at first because of an old asylum case i never knew about then my hubby was deployed which mean they had to put it on hold.. The interview lasted 10 minutes.. I came here with a B2 visa when i was little and overstayed. The officer only asked me about my name, birth certificate, marriage license, address, if i've ever met my husband's family, and the questions on the I-485. I was nervous for no reason.
